Why Is My Cake Dense?

Look at the whole crumb, not just the center. A tight, even, slightly chewy crumb usually means too much structure from overmixing or excess flour. A heavy cake with a compressed or damp band can come from the opposite problem: too little mixing, poor creaming, weak leavener or batter that rose and then collapsed.

Dense cake advice often stops at 'don't overmix,' but that can be wrong. King Arthur's test kitchen has documented cakes becoming dense from both overmixing and undermixing. The useful clue is the crumb pattern: tight and uniform versus compressed, streaky or poorly risen.

Right now

Can it be saved?

No. Once the crumb has set, the lost aeration or excess structure cannot be reversed.

Serve the cake if the flavor and doneness are acceptable, or repurpose it for trifles, cake pops or layered desserts. Use the crumb pattern to change only the relevant process variable next time.

Limit: Syrup can add moisture to a dry dense cake, but it cannot make the crumb lighter or undo overdeveloped gluten.

Diagnosis

Check the likely causes

Start at the top, but skip anything that clearly does not match your batch. Evidence labels describe the support for each cause, not a fake probability score.

01
CommonMultiple sources

The batter was overmixed after the flour went in

Look for

The crumb is tight and fairly uniform, with a slightly rubbery or chewy bite rather than a wet center.

Best check

Review the final mixing stage. If the batter was beaten at medium or high speed after flour was incorporated, this is the first suspect.

Do now

There is no post-bake rescue for overdeveloped gluten.

Next time

Mix only until the recipe's intended smoothness is reached once flour is present.

02
PossibleMultiple sources

The batter was undermixed

Look for

A compressed dense band sits near the bottom or the batter shows streaks, lumps or uneven texture before baking.

Best check

Compare the mixing time with the recipe and look for unmixed material on the bottom or sides of the bowl.

Do now

A baked compressed layer cannot be re-expanded.

Next time

Follow the full specified mixing time and scrape the bowl so ingredients are evenly incorporated.

03
CommonMultiple sources

The butter and sugar were creamed incorrectly

Look for

The cake is heavy despite correct flour and leavener, and the butter-sugar mixture was chunky, greasy or nearly white and extremely aerated rather than pale and fluffy.

Best check

Compare the creamed mixture with a visual guide: correctly creamed butter and sugar should be light, fluffy and pale, not dense/chunky or greasy.

Do now

The baked cake cannot be re-aerated.

Next time

Use butter at the temperature specified by the recipe and stop creaming at the intended visual stage.

04
CommonSource-supported

Too much flour was added

Look for

The batter was unusually stiff and the cake is dense throughout rather than only at the center or bottom.

Best check

Check how flour was measured. Scooping directly with a cup can pack substantially more flour than the recipe intends.

Do now

No reliable rescue exists after baking.

Next time

Weigh flour when possible or use a consistent fluff-and-spoon measuring method.

05
PossibleMultiple sources

The batter did not get enough effective lift

Look for

The cake has poor height, a compressed lower band, or rose strongly and then settled even though the crumb is fully baked.

Best check

Check leavener age and quantity and verify actual oven temperature with a thermometer if failures repeat.

Do now

The finished cake cannot regain lost lift.

Next time

Measure leavener accurately, replace stale leavener and verify oven temperature.

Don't jump to conclusions

Common misdiagnoses

Some cakes are intentionally dense: pound cakes, some oil cakes and recipes with high liquid or fat ratios are not supposed to resemble sponge cake. Also route a localized gummy middle to the existing Cake Gummy diagnosis and a sunken center to Cake Sank rather than treating every dense area as one problem.

Kitchen science

What is actually happening?

Cake structure depends on a balance between air, leavening gases, starch and gluten. Too much gluten development creates a tight tough crumb. Too little structure or poor aeration leaves the batter unable to rise evenly. Over-creaming can also trap more air than the batter can support, causing rise followed by collapse and dense streaks.
